Rayan Leroux
Europe Internationals (2026-02-13)
Placement384/1455Record5/3
Prev. ELO1042New ELO1090 (+48)
Prev. Rank#4771New Rank#3012 (-1759)
Europe Internationals (2026-02-13)
Placement384/1455Record5/3
Prev. ELO1042New ELO1090 (+48)
Prev. Rank#4771New Rank#3012 (-1759)